Bianca Rudolf died from a gunshot wound during a hunting trip in Zambia in 2016. Initially ruled an accidental self-inflicted shooting, suspicions arose due to inconsistencies in the evidence and Larry Rudolf's behavior. Larry, Bianca's husband, had a known affair with Lori Milleren and financial motives linked to multiple insurance policies. FBI investigations and witness testimonies led to Larry's arrest and charges of intentional murder and insurance fraud, with Lori charged for aiding and abetting. The case involved complex relationship dynamics, financial motives, and disputed forensic evidence.

The case centers on a long-term marriage disrupted by the husband's extramarital affair, financial motives linked to insurance policies, and escalating domestic conflict culminating in the wife's murder. The affair and financial gain motives intertwined with jealousy and attempts to conceal the crime.
Investigations included forensic analysis, witness interviews, and FBI involvement. Contradictions in Larry's statements and forensic evidence challenged the accidental death ruling. Lori Milleren's testimony and phone records were critical. The case remains legally active with appeals pending.
Initial ruling as accidental death conflicted with forensic evidence and witness accounts. Larry's inconsistent statements and behavior caused suspicion. The role of Lori and the timing of the affair complicated the narrative.
Larry and Bianca married in 1982; Larry had an affair with Lori. In 2016, during a hunting trip in Zambia, Bianca died from a gunshot wound. Larry claimed accidental shooting, but forensic tests showed inconsistencies. FBI investigations revealed financial motives and Lori's ultimatum. Witnesses reported Larry's intent to divorce and kill Bianca. Larry and Lori were charged; trials and appeals followed.

Forensic wound analysis, witness statements including the guide and bartender, and phone call recordings were key clues.
Forensic autopsy, ballistics tests, witness testimonies, and phone call recordings were strongest evidence types.
Spencer Kakoma doubted Larry's account and noted all firearms were unloaded. Brian overheard Larry confessing to Lori. Other friends reported Larry's intent to divorce but reluctance due to property division.
Initial accident ruling was overturned by FBI investigations and trial evidence. Appeals delayed final verdict but court rejected retrial requests.
Final sentencing date remains unknown. Defense maintains innocence based on accident theory supported by Zambian police. Full extent of Lori's involvement and Larry's motives remain partially disputed.
